Darren Justman was unstoppable on Friday, throwing for 137 yards and three touchdowns while completing 81.8% of his passes, and also rushing for 57 yards and a touchdown on only five carries. He's been particularly strong when it comes to passing touchdowns recently, as the match was his third straight with three or more. On the season, he has thrown 23 touchdowns while averaging 198.6 passing yards per game.
Justman will have a chance to log another big game when he takes on Pinon on Friday. The Roadrunners got just the result they wanted when they last faced the Eagles, probably because Justman had a solid game then too: he threw for 216 yards and four touchdowns on only ten passes.
